Factorial Energy Positions Battery Technology at Center of Physical AI Supercycle

According to a recent LinkedIn post from Factorial Energy, CEO Siyu Huang participated in a panel at FII Priority Miami 2026 alongside leaders from Rigetti Computing and AMD. The discussion reportedly focused on industrial sovereignty and the “silicon economy,” spanning semiconductors, energy storage, and the strategic importance of controlling critical technologies and supply chains.

The post suggests that Factorial views energy as an increasingly immediate constraint for emerging “physical AI” applications, including drones and humanoid robots. It indicates that rising power and battery demands in these segments could create a new wave of infrastructure and capital needs, positioning advanced energy-storage providers to benefit from long-term growth in AI-adjacent hardware.

By emphasizing the need to align capital, infrastructure, and domestic capabilities, the LinkedIn post implies that Factorial sees policy support and onshore capacity as key to scaling innovation. For investors, this framing may signal that the company is targeting strategic roles in national or regional supply chains where battery technology intersects with AI, robotics, and semiconductor ecosystems.

Participation in a high-profile, cross-industry forum such as FII Priority may also indicate Factorial’s intent to be viewed as a thought leader in the next technology “supercycle.” While the post is not a formal announcement of new products or partnerships, it underscores the company’s focus on macro themes that could drive long-term demand for advanced energy storage and may influence capital-raising or partnership opportunities over time.
